7. REPLACING THE THERMOSTAT (BOTTOM / VENT)
WARNING :
Personal Injury Hazard
Disconnect from the power supply before servicing the unit. Failure to do so could result in electric shock or
other personal injury.
1. Disconnect the electric supply to the microwave oven.
2. Remove the vent grille and the cabinet from the microwave oven (See cabinet removal on FIG. 1).
3. Remove the screw from the top center tab of the control panel. (See FIG. 2).
4. From the top and back of the control panel, lift the top locking tab and pull the top of the panel out slightly, then lift bot-
tom tabs of the panel out of the slots and pull it forward. Set the panel inside the oven cavity while you work.
Refer to FIG. 7 and the inset for the following steps:
5. Remove the mounting screw from the bottom thermostat and lift the bottom flange out at slot in the chassis (See FIG. 7)
6. Unplug the two wire connectors from the bottom thermostat.
7. Connect the two wires to the new bottom thermostat.
8. Insert the bottom tab of the bottom thermostat into the chassis slot, and secure the thermostat with its mounting screw.
9. Mount the Control panel to the oven and screw it with its mounting screw.
10. Mount the vent grille to the microwave oven and check out the operation.
* Vent thermostat is the same as bottom thermostat method.
